Output 576c680ed646a1152c6e925b1f9bef2bac444f7513e82e16ec9882b68bdd7a93:0

value
68176722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834eb13e5cedd1a7bde02673224db82667f8f88e OP_EQUAL
address
3DfJiKBwrCALQUHMPRDAGnwxDJQUPR7u2G
transaction
576c680ed646a1152c6e925b1f9bef2bac444f7513e82e16ec9882b68bdd7a93
spent
true